Way To Go Bissell!
by kaysweb ,Jun 15 '05
Pros: No chemicals, fresher smelling room, shines old vinyl, machine washable mop heads,fully self-contained Cons: I wish the cord was longer. No complaints about the quality of the steamMop.
Our house has what appears to be 20 year old vinyl in the kitchen. I would never have believed it could shine. After mopping with the steamMop it shines. I was surprised that the air smells fresher after mopping with the steamMop. I have a little dog that spends much of his time with his nose to the floor in the kitchen looking for goodies that someone has dropped accidentally. It's nice not to have to worry about dangerous chemicals around him. I have a long, eat-in kitchen. A longer cord would be nice. The mop heads are 100% cotton so they do shrink after washing. Minimize shrinkage by hanging to dry. Before purchasing the steamMop I read in a review to wet the mop head before putting back on mop and it goes on easily. That works very well. My overall experience with the steamMop has been excellent!

Easy to use, cleans great
by rae7734 ,Oct 22 '08
Pros: Ease of use, heats quickly. Swivel head. Cons: If there are any I haven't found them
Several years ago I had the Bissell 1867 white steam cleaner. When we moved to Florida my kitchen floor wasn't as large as the previous house so I gave it to my daughter. Big mistake. Recently I bought the Bissell 1867-7 Green Tea Steam Cleaner. The cleaning head is smaller than the original white 1867 but it swivels which is great for under tables, around the toilet, etc. It's also much lighter in weight. The original 1867 was a little draggy to push around but not this one. After putting it together I filled the tank with distilled water, plugged it in and had steam. Now I feel like my kitchen floor is clean, I mean really clean. No residue from store cleaners. When we move from here, this steam mop stays with me even if I have to tape it to my body. Absolutely love it.
